]]>Flexercise made the cut as one of the biggest trends of 2022 and it’s all about taking things slow and embracing a more relaxed vibe when working out.
“Low impact is the new high intensity. This year, people of all ages will fall in love with more mellow ways to move their bodies. From starting a daily stretching routine to nature walks, it’s time to choose your own adventure,” reads Pinterest’s press release.
Simple dance moves are one of the most-searched workout-related terms on Pinterest and they’re perfect for everyone who’s struggling with fitness motivation, especially with so many dance cardio YouTube workouts out there.
Lazy workouts in bed also made the cut, together with a daily stretching routine. If you enjoy working out at home, these trends are a perfect fit for you and they allow you to stay active without putting in too much effort. In case you prefer heading to the great outdoors, walking in nature is also a huge hit on Pinterest and it’s great for both your physical and mental health.

]]>Itsines is best known for her viral BBG program, but she realized that the high intensity level of this routine doesn’t make it accessible to everyone. That’s why she came up with an easy-to-follow program for women of different fitness levels that involves no jumping whatsoever.
“I know that my workouts will now be more accessible to more women who want effective, easy-to-follow workouts that can be done in less than 30 minutes. They can now be done at a lower intensity with no jumping and are easier on your joints,” explained Itsines on Instagram.
Over the course of eight weeks, the famous fitness influencer will share three workouts a week that can be done in 30 minutes or less. By this point, she already dropped several workouts from this program, including a low-impact workout with her mom. ]]>When you’re too tired to work out but you still want to stay active, taking a short walk around the neighborhood is a good way to spend some time in the fresh air and boost your energy levels.
If you’re too tired to do your normal weight lifting routine, try modifying your exercises and use lighter weights to sneak in a short strength workout.
Dancing is a great way to improve your mood and boost energy, even when you’re too tired to exercise. Put on your favorite songs and dance, even if it’s only for a few minutes.
Yoga is one of the best low-impact workouts that you can do even if you’re feeling tired. Yoga will help you stretch your body, relieve muscle tension, and reduce stress after a long day of hard work.
Much like yoga, pilates is also a low-impact workout you can do to stretch your body and improve your mood on days when you lack energy for your usual workouts.
